There are almost 280+ Agri-Business Management colleges in India: 180+ private, 1 public-private, and 50+ government. Some of the top colleges that offer Agricultural Management courses are IIM Ahmedabad, IIM Calcutta, IIM Lucknow, Amity University, Banaras Hindu University, National Institute of Agricultural Extension Management, Shoolini University, Symbiosis Institute of International Business, etc.

The latest cutoff for the PGDM in Agri-Business Management at MIMA Institute of Management is around 25 percentile for the CAT exam, which applies across all sections (Verbal Ability & Reading Comprehension, Data Interpretation & Logical Reasoning, Quantitative Ability).

Alternate options for aspiring candidates wanting to pursue an MBA in Agri-business Management outside the walls of IIMs include MANAGE Hyderabad;
National Institute of Agricultural Marketing (NIAM) Jaipur;
Pune-based Symbiosis Institute of International Business (SIIB);
and Bhubaneswar-based KIIT School of Rural Management.
Their curricula are designed for the agri-business sector and look at the various dimensions of management- applied in the context of agribusiness-supply chain management-courses programs and rural development, as well as the food processing sector.
